The Use of Radiographic Tools in Practice
Radiographic accessories assist with daily imaging procedures by supporting accuracy, staff safety, and operational smoothness. Although imaging machines receive the most attention, secondary tools such as radiographic glasses, shielding gloves, positioning aids, and labelling aids impact image clarity and assist in patient handling.
These tools tackle real-world issues encountered during imaging, from identifying anatomical orientation to reducing exposure risks. Their consistent application helps maintain clinical accuracy across imaging sessions.
Radiation Shielding for Staff
Radiographic glasses exist to protect staff eyes from secondary radiation, especially in close-contact environments, such as interventional procedures. Many models feature side shields and optical prescriptions to increase usability.
Radiation-attenuating gloves offer hand protection when positioning patients or holding medical equipment. Constructed from protective compounds, they preserve fine motor control, which is vital for maintaining proper technique. Gloves must fit well to avoid compromising performance.
Correct Anatomical Labelling
X-ray identification tools serve the important task of indicating anatomical laterality and alignment directly on the captured image. They reduce interpretation errors and ensure compliance with standards.
Available in various formats, including customisable versions and lead-free alternatives, markers help with precise documentation and lower the risk of repeat exposures.
Tools to Assist Patient Positioning
Positioning aids are designed for maintaining posture and limiting shifts during scanning. These are particularly effective for specific patients such as trauma patients, paediatric patients, or the elderly.
Common examples include wedges, sponge inserts, and immobilisation devices. Their use improves scan clarity, and decreases the likelihood of repeat click here scans.
How to Select Radiographic Accessories
In selecting appropriate accessories, key elements such as ease of disinfection, material durability, and integration with current systems should be weighed. Accessories intended for routine imaging should support long-term application without frequent replacement.

Radiographic Tools: FAQs
- Do we still need markers with digital imaging?
Yes—digital tags can be altered, whereas physical markers are imprinted on the original image, offering a definitive guide. - How regularly should protective gear be inspected?
Glasses and gloves should be examined periodically, particularly with high utilisation, to ensure no deterioration. - Can positioning aids be reused?
They can, provided they are cleaned according to infection control protocols and remain intact. - Will protective glasses hinder vision?
High-grade glasses offer transparent lenses while maintaining safety standards. - Do these tools reduce image repeats?
Correct labelling and accurate alignment can help avoid retakes, saving time and radiation dose.
